About Covered Wagon Campground
Covered Wagon Campground sits in Homosassa, Florida, 70 miles north of Tampa. This adult-only RV community provides direct access to the Homosassa River.
Covered Wagon Campground operates as an adult-only RV park in Homosassa, Florida. The park sits along the Gulf Coast near the Homosassa River. Guests access fishing, scalloping, and river safaris directly from the property.
Homosassa Springs Wildlife State Park lies within 2 miles of the campground. The Yulee Sugar Mill Ruins sit 3 miles south of the park. Monkey Island and Salt Marsh Trails are within 5 miles of the property.

What Are the Rates at Covered Wagon Campground?
Off-season rates (May through October) start at $65 per night, $275 per week, and $700 per month plus electric. In-season rates (November through April) start at $75 per night, $325 per week, and $800 per month plus electric. Annual rates are $6,600.
What Are the Check-In Rules at Covered Wagon Campground?
Covered Wagon Campground is an adult-only park. Reservations can be made online through Campspot. Check-in and check-out times, as well as quiet hours, are available upon booking.
